Galloway & Wright Lumber Company
This was one of Galloway's several ventures. He and Wright purchased rough cut lumber from local mills to remanufacture speciality items. They were reported by the American Lumberman to be putting in a planing mill at Cushing.
Galloway and Wright opened a large retail lumber yard in Nacogdoches. It was the first major business in Nacogdoches to install and use telephone for business purposes. C. C. Galloway owned a plant at LaNana about 1899 and Caro from 1902 to about 1905.
